    Personal profile

    Overview

    I am an NMC registered nurse and senior lecturer in adult nursing with over 6 years of experience teaching in higher education. My clinical field of expertise is cardiothoracic surgery, working at Guy's & St Thomas NHS Foundation Trust for 15 years. I am a fellow of the Higher Education Academy and have a Masters in Practice Education.
